Mileage and Fuel Efficiency of Hyundai Cars

Post your Hyundai Car's mileage!Post your comment!
Make Model No. of Variants Mileage (City)
Mileage (Highway)
No. of User Submissions
Hyundai Accent 23 10.72 14.24 20
Hyundai Elantra 8 8.75 15.04 5
Hyundai Eon 7 18.71 20.71 1
Hyundai Getz 18 11.25 14.86 13
Hyundai Getz Prime 3 14.33 16.67 2
Hyundai i10 59 12.57 15.83 38
Hyundai i20 31 12.91 14.14 20
Hyundai Santa FE 3 11.33 13 0
Hyundai Santro 21 13.24 16.02 10
Hyundai Santro Xing 42 13.13 16.61 36
Hyundai Sonata 3 8.33 10.33 0
Hyundai Sonata Embera 5 9.8 11.2 0
Hyundai Tucson 2 10 11 1
Hyundai Verna 41 13.37 16.46 3
Hyundai Verna Fludic 1 14 17 0
Hyundai Verna New 5 10 12.8 0
Hyundai Verna Transform 8 11.38 16.88 6

I bought Hyundai EON Magna on 7th January 2012. On the second day itself I planned for a long drive from Bangalore to my home town. I filled petrol for Rs.1850/- and that made full tank(32 ltr). When I reached the destination after completing 553 kms I again filled petrol for Rs.1400/-(20.4 ltr) and that made again full tank. So it took only 20.4 ltr to drive 553 kms and the car has delivered awsome milege of 27.10 km/ltr.
